简单的PHP缓存设计实现代码

时间:2023-10-25 19:58:08 


<?php
//本功能主要是利用文件修改时间函数filemtime与现在时间作减法判断是否更新内容。
$cahetime=2;//设置过期时间
$cahefile="cahe.txt";//读写文本

if(file_exists($cahefile) && time()-$cahetime< filemtime($cahefile)){

echo file_get_contents($cahefile);
}
else {
file_put_contents($cahefile,date("y-m-d H:i:s",time()));
}
?>
标签:PHP缓存设计
0
投稿

猜你喜欢

  • Python实现一个简单的递归下降分析器

    2022-10-05 16:23:13
  • Python3自动签到 定时任务 判断节假日的实例

    2022-11-15 15:48:48
  • 小议javascript设计模式

    2009-10-09 13:31:00
  • mac下安装mysql忘记密码的修改方法

    2024-01-25 17:34:01
  • Python爬虫通过替换http request header来欺骗浏览器实现登录功能

    2021-04-05 21:55:26
  • mysql load data infile 的用法(40w数据 用了3-5秒导进mysql)

    2024-01-19 00:24:22
  • 设置密码保护的SqlServer数据库备份文件与恢复文件的方法

    2011-11-03 16:55:30
  • 原生JS实现匀速图片轮播动画

    2024-06-07 15:28:15
  • python3处理含有中文的url方法

    2021-04-10 02:42:45
  • python使用for循环和海龟绘图实现漂亮螺旋线

    2023-08-01 10:38:57
  • ajax取消挂起请求的处理方法

    2023-11-20 23:41:53
  • SQLServer触发器创建、删除、修改、查看示例代码

    2024-01-22 16:33:03
  • MySQL日期数据类型、时间类型使用总结

    2024-01-27 09:46:51
  • vscode的几项基本配置详解

    2022-05-13 23:28:29
  • go redis实现滑动窗口限流的方式(redis版)

    2024-02-02 18:04:27
  • sql server中通过查询分析器实现数据库的备份与恢复方法分享

    2012-05-22 18:41:58
  • 巧用局部变量提升javascript性能

    2024-04-18 09:33:19
  • Python数据分析之使用scikit-learn构建模型

    2023-11-10 23:19:10
  • python time()的实例用法

    2022-01-09 02:33:02
  • sqlserver2005 TSql新功能学习总结(数据类型篇)

    2024-01-28 10:46:07
  • asp之家 网络编程 m.aspxhome.com